Model explainability refers to the ability of a system to provide human-understandable insights into the decision-making processes of machine learning models. In the context of lending, this means that financial institutions can better understand, validate, and communicate how their models determine creditworthiness and other risk assessments.
Such transparency is crucial for several reasons:
Regulatory Compliance: Financial institutions are subject to stringent regulatory frameworks that require clear justification of lending decisions. Consumer Trust: As consumers become more aware of data privacy and algorithmic decision-making, there is growing demand for transparency in how decisions affecting their financial lives are made. Error Reduction: Explainability helps in identifying and mitigating biases or errors in the models, leading to fairer outcomes.

Global Implications for the Lending Industry
The introduction of model explainability in lending has far-reaching implications. Globally, financial institutions are under pressure to adapt to evolving regulatory landscapes such as the European Union’s General Data Protection Regulation (GDPR) and the United States' Equal Credit Opportunity Act (ECOA). These regulations emphasize the need for fairness and transparency in automated decision-making systems.
Moreover, the move towards greater transparency in lending models can foster innovation by building consumer confidence and encouraging collaboration between fintech companies and traditional banking institutions. This, in turn, can lead to the development of more inclusive financial products that cater to underserved populations, thereby contributing to financial inclusion.
